Things I Check for Durability

I always pay attention to how well the netting is made. I prefer netting that feels strong, resists tearing, and does not become brittle after being exposed to the sun. If the edges are reinforced, that is even better because it usually means the netting will last longer.

How I Decide the Right Size

For me, sizing is very important. I measure my strawberry patch first, then choose netting that gives me extra room for securing the edges. I have learned that buying slightly larger netting is usually better than choosing something too small and struggling to cover everything.

My Tips for Easy Installation

When I install strawberry netting, I try to keep it simple:

  • I use hoops, stakes, or a frame to keep the netting off the plants.
  • I secure the edges tightly so pests cannot get underneath.
  • I avoid letting the netting rest directly on the fruit whenever possible.
  • I check for gaps after setup to make sure the protection is complete.

What I Think About Maintenance

I find that maintenance is easier when I clean and store the netting properly after use. I shake off debris, let it dry fully, and fold it carefully before storing it in a dry place. This helps me keep it in good condition for future seasons.
